What they do
A Shipping or Receiving Clerk tracks all incoming and/or outgoing shipments at a company facility and checks that shipment orders are filled correctly. Uses scanning equipment to track inventory. Works in receiving to check shipments that are primarily production materials or company supplies, or checks outgoing shipments of finished products.
